Because you were not placed in advanced math in middle school, you are on the normal on-level sequence of:
9th: algebra 1
10th: geometry
11th: algebra 2
12th: precalculus
You would not be stopping taking math if you followed this sequence. You would be taking all of the math available to you and expected of you based on your middle school math placement.
In contrast, someone placed in advanced math in middle school (i.e. algebra 1 in 8th grade) would have:
9th: geometry
10th: algebra 2
11th: precalculus
12th: calculus
If this latter student decided to take no math course in 12th grade, the more selective colleges with holistic review may question why s/he stopped taking math even though there is another more advanced math course to take.
